Web14 apr. 2024 · We’ll look at the state of Louisiana as a case study. Wines shipped into the state of Louisiana are taxed at: Sparkling Wine: $0.55 per liter. Still wines with over 14% alcohol content and up to 24% alcohol content: $0.35 per liter. Still wines with 14% and under alcohol content: $0.20 per liter. Web16 mrt. 2024 · As of 2013 it is no longer illegal to make homemade wine in any state. In the United States it is legal to make homemade wine in all 50 states, but you cannot sell the wine without the proper permits.
